問題: 注意到自己負責kafka的某個topic最小的偏移量為0,而最大的偏移量都7億多了,說明存儲在kafka里面的數據沒有定時刪除,通過登陸到kafka服務器,查看配置文件services.properties,發現log.retention.hours=876000(100年),我猜想配置 ...
tailf kafka log server.log 看日志查詢資料發現是磁盤滿了。 解決思路: 節點 盤 副本 分區 為什么不直接報IO異常,而是內部錯誤不安全的內存操作 來自網絡描述 參考: https: zh.wikipedia.org wiki E BB E BA BF E E AF AF https: bugs.openjdk.java.net browse JDK ...
2019-12-19 17:37 0 435 推薦指數:
問題: 注意到自己負責kafka的某個topic最小的偏移量為0,而最大的偏移量都7億多了,說明存儲在kafka里面的數據沒有定時刪除,通過登陸到kafka服務器,查看配置文件services.properties,發現log.retention.hours=876000(100年),我猜想配置 ...
很早之前就想動筆就這個kafka bug總結一番了,只是這個問題既不是本人發現,也不是自己動手修復,終歸是底氣不足,故而一直耽擱下來。怎奈此問題實在是含金量十足,又恰逢最近有人詢問Kafka 0.10.2都有哪些提升,我終究還是決定給這個bug寫點東西了。 事先 ...
最近幾天,遇到一個莫名其妙的問題,每天幾乎同一時段微服務自己跑着跑着就假死了,過幾個小時就又自動恢復了。 通過對定時任務、網卡、內存、磁盤、業務日志的排查分析,只有磁盤的IO在假死前一段時間偏高,經查只要到業務訪問高峰時段就會出現磁盤IO偏高的問題。 然后分 ...
Kafka最核心的思想是使用磁盤,而不是使用內存,可能所有人都會認為,內存的速度一定比磁盤快,我也不例外。在看了Kafka的設計思想,查閱了相應資料再加上自己的測試后,發現磁盤的順序讀寫速度和內存持平。 而且Linux對於磁盤的讀寫優化也比較多,包括read-ahead和write-behind ...
數據寫入方式 1. update-in-place原地更新 2. append-only btree/copy on write tree順序文件末尾追加 數據被按照特定方式放置,提升讀性能,但寫性能下降,對b+樹和hash更新時需要隨機 ...
輸入命令 du -sh /* | sort -nr 會列出根目錄文件夾的大小 看到哪個文件夾比較大 刪除相應的緩存,重啟服務器即可 ...
錯誤信息:"cluster_block_exception","reason":"blocked by: [FORBIDDEN/12/index read-only / ...
前言 MySQL大量的deleted進程,導致了磁盤利用率達到100% 淘寶數據庫內核月報 步驟 具體分析,大家可以看MySQL · 特性分析 · (deleted) 臨時空間,這篇文章。 我們這里直接操作解決方法。 查看當前緩存目錄 修改緩存目錄 重啟服務 ...